How to choose

Nonstick Coating Durability

Beka's Ecologic line uses a ceramic-reinforced nonstick that's more durable than typical nonsticks, but it's not indestructible. Avoid metal utensils and high heat to prolong its life. In my tests, the coating on the 10-inch fry pan showed no wear after 3 months, while the deep sauté pan had minor scratches after 6 months of heavy use with wooden spoons.

Cooktop Compatibility

All Beka Ecologic pans work on gas, electric, ceramic, and halogen stovetops, but they are NOT induction-compatible due to the aluminum core. If you have an induction cooktop, you'll need to look elsewhere. The pans heat evenly on gas and electric, with no warping.

Weight and Handling

These pans are generally lightweight compared to stainless steel or cast iron, but the larger sauté pan (3.5 lbs) can feel heavy when full. The handles are riveted and stay cool on the stovetop, but the silicone grip on smaller pans can get warm after prolonged cooking. Consider your strength and cooking style when choosing sizes.

Eco-Friendliness

Beka uses recycled stainless steel and plant-based nonstick coatings, and packaging is made from recycled cardboard. The pans are designed to last, reducing waste. However, they are not fully recyclable at end of life due to the coating. If sustainability is a top priority, these are a solid choice.

Common questions

Is Beka Ecologic cookware safe for health?

Yes, the nonstick coating is PFOA- and PFAS-free, and the base is made from recycled stainless steel. No harmful chemicals leach into food when used as directed. It's considered one of the safer nonstick options on the market.

Can I use metal utensils on Beka Ecologic pans?

The manufacturer recommends silicone, wood, or plastic utensils to preserve the nonstick coating. I tested a metal spatula on the 10-inch pan a few times and saw no immediate damage, but prolonged use will likely cause scratches. Stick to gentle tools for longevity.

Are Beka Ecologic pans oven-safe?

Most pans are oven-safe up to 350°F (175°C). The handles are stainless steel and can withstand that temperature, but the nonstick coating may degrade above that. Always check the specific product's limits.

How does Beka Ecologic compare to other eco-friendly cookware brands?

Beka stands out for its high recycled content and plant-based coating, which is more durable than many ceramic nonsticks. Compared to brands like GreenPan or Ozeri, Beka offers better heat distribution and a more comfortable handle design, though it's not induction-compatible.

What is the best way to clean Beka Ecologic cookware?

Hand washing with mild soap and a soft sponge is recommended to preserve the coating. The pans are dishwasher-safe, but frequent dishwasher use may shorten the nonstick lifespan. For stuck-on food, soak in warm water before cleaning.
